Building Maintenance, HVAC & Related Trades Instructors - Adjunct Faculty - Continuing Education
Join to apply for the Building Maintenance, HVAC & Related Trades Instructors - Adjunct Faculty - Continuing Education role at Community College of Baltimore County.
Class Description This part-time adjunct position teaches college level non-credit Workforce Development courses that focus on: 1) Building and Apartment Maintenance, and/or 2) Refrigeration, Air Conditioning, Heating systems, and or 3) Stationary Engineering / Boiler Operation. Pay rates for the non-credit courses in Continuing Education are commensurate with education and experience qualifications. Classes are available for both day and evening schedules. Campus locations: Catonsville & Dundalk.
Minimum Requirements
Must possess a high school diploma or GED.
Must be a subject matter expert.
Computer proficiency required.
Experience teaching or training in an adult setting preferred.
Excellent written and oral communication skills
Benefit Summary
Part‑time benefits include retirement options such as a 403(b) and 457(b) plan. Eligible employees may contribute to a 403(b) (traditional or Roth) and a 457(b) plan, with payroll authorization required.
Parking is free; a parking permit from the Department of Public Safety is needed for all campuses.
Paid sick and safe leave is provided for part‑time employees, including credit and non‑credit adjunct faculty.
